What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Kuala Lumpur to Düsseldorf?

The average price of all flights from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
If you are looking for a flight deal from Kuala Lumpur to Düsseldorf, look for departures on Tuesdays and avoid leaving on a Thursday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Düsseldorf, Friday is the cheapest day to fly and Sunday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port is May, where tickets cost RM 3,707 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and September, where the average cost of tickets is RM 5,585 and RM 5,044 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Kuala Lumpur Intl Airport to Duesseldorf Intl Airport, you should book around 1 day before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 20 days before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Kuala Lumpur to Düsseldorf?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Düsseldorf with an airline and back to Kuala Lumpur with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Kuala Lumpur to Düsseldorf?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ying to Düsseldorf from Kuala Lumpur up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
